156
What is a heritage clone?
term used particularly in parts of the New World for cuttings from particularly historic vines such as those from century-old ungrafted vines that could be traced back to a time prior to grafting due to phylloxera. Cuttings such as this are known for being largely virus free as many viruses were introduced from grafting.
